April 28, 2026 · ConvertFlow Team

How to Compress Images Without Losing Quality

Image compression is the fastest lever for improving website speed, reducing storage costs, and keeping email attachments under provider limits. The challenge is reducing bytes without visible quality loss — banding in skies, mushy text, or crunchy skin tones destroy trust faster than a slightly slower page. This guide explains practical compression workflows for 2026: which formats to choose, how to order resize-and-compress steps, and which settings survive scrutiny on retina displays.

Lossy vs lossless compression

Lossy compression permanently removes data the algorithm considers redundant. JPEG, lossy WebP, and AVIF are lossy formats tuned for photographs. Lossless compression re encodes pixels without discarding information. PNG, lossless WebP, and GIF use lossless or dictionary-based strategies that preserve exact pixels but achieve smaller files than raw bitmaps.

Choose lossy for final delivery of photos and complex gradients. Choose lossless for graphics with text, logos, and screenshots where edges must stay crisp. Never run lossy compression twice on the same asset — quality collapses quickly when JPEGs are re-saved.

Resize before you compress

Dimensions dominate file size. A 4000-pixel-wide image displayed at 800 pixels wastes bandwidth regardless of quality settings. Resize to the maximum display size — including 2x retina density — before applying compression. This single step often saves more bytes than lowering quality from 85 to 70.

For responsive sites, generate multiple widths and let the browser select via srcset. Export 1x, 1.5x, and 2x variants from one properly cropped master. Our resize images for web guide covers breakpoint strategy in depth.

Order of operations

  1. Crop to intended aspect ratio
  2. Resize to target pixel dimensions
  3. Convert to the appropriate format
  4. Apply compression with preview at 100% zoom
  5. Strip unnecessary metadata if privacy matters

JPEG quality guidelines

Quality 75–85 is the production sweet spot for most photographs. Quality 90+ rarely improves perceived clarity on mobile screens but can double file size. Quality below 60 introduces blocking artifacts in blue skies and skin. Always judge at actual display size, not at 400% zoom — users never view your hero image pixel-by-pixel.

For thumbnails, quality 65–75 is often sufficient because physical size masks artifacts. For full-bleed photography portfolios, test 80 and 85 side by side on calibrated monitors before publishing.

PNG optimization strategies

PNG is lossless, but you can still shrink files. Reduce bit depth when palettes are small. Remove unused metadata. Run lossless compression tools that reorder filters for better zlib ratios. If the content is photographic, convert to JPEG or lossy WebP instead of squeezing PNG — format choice beats incremental PNG tuning.

When PNG is correct — screenshots, UI, diagrams — avoid converting to JPEG for convenience. The text will fuzz and the file may not shrink enough to justify the quality hit.

WebP and modern codecs

Lossy WebP at quality 80 often matches JPEG at quality 85 with 30% fewer bytes. Test WebP on your content before rolling out site-wide. Pair with JPEG fallbacks in picture elements. Read our complete WebP guide for implementation details.

Visual comparison workflow

Professional teams use split-view comparisons at native resolution. Overlay original and compressed versions at 50% opacity to spot banding. Check high-contrast edges — hair, foliage, building lines — where artifacts appear first. If differences are invisible at arm's length on a phone, the compression is production-ready.

Automate spot checks with structural similarity metrics when batch processing thousands of SKUs, but keep human review for campaign hero assets.

Metadata and color profiles

EXIF metadata can add tens of kilobytes and leak location data. Strip GPS and camera serial fields for public web assets. Preserve color profiles when brand colors must match print — sRGB is the safe web default. CMYK sources should be converted deliberately, not accidentally via quick export.

Compression for Core Web Vitals

Largest Contentful Paint rewards smaller hero images. Cumulative Layout Shift is unaffected by compression but is affected by missing width and height attributes — always pair compression with proper HTML dimensions. See optimize images for Core Web Vitals for metric-specific tactics.

Batch vs one-off workflows

CI pipelines should compress on build with deterministic settings. Content editors need browser tools for ad hoc fixes when a campaign image arrives an hour before launch. ConvertFlow's Image Compressor runs locally with a quality slider and max-width control — ideal for one-off production without uploading client assets to a cloud.

When batching, log input hash, output size, and settings per file so you can reproduce results. Version your presets: hero-photo-v3, thumbnail-v2, etc.

Format conversion as compression

Converting mislabeled PNG photographs to JPEG is often the largest win available. Use PNG to JPG when transparency is not required. For WebP sources that break an older workflow, use WebP to PNG temporarily while upstream tools catch up.

Common mistakes

  • Compressing before resizing
  • Re-saving JPEGs multiple times
  • Using PNG for camera photos
  • Judging quality only at extreme zoom
  • Ignoring retina multipliers in width planning
  • Stripping color profiles when brand color accuracy matters

Accessibility and alt text

Compression does not replace accessibility. Continue writing descriptive alt text for informative images and empty alt for decorative ones. Faster loading helps low-bandwidth users, but semantic HTML still carries meaning for screen readers.

Enterprise and compliance

Healthcare, legal, and financial teams may prohibit cloud uploads. Browser-local compression satisfies many internal policies because files never leave the workstation. Document that workflow in your asset handling guide alongside server-side alternatives.

Measuring success

Track median image weight per template, Lighthouse performance scores, and real-user LCP from field data. A 30% median reduction across top landing pages is a strong quarterly goal. Correlate improvements with bounce rate and conversion on image-heavy funnels.

Building a team compression playbook

Document default quality presets per channel: blog inline, homepage hero, product grid, email banner. Store presets in your DAM or CI config so contractors cannot export at quality 100 by habit. Review presets quarterly against median page weight and Core Web Vitals field data. When marketing runs a heavy campaign month, temporarily audit new uploads — seasonal assets often bypass automation.

Include before-and-after examples in the playbook so non-technical editors recognize acceptable artifact thresholds. A side-by-side at 100% zoom on a phone screen beats abstract quality numbers for training purposes.

Catalog and marketplace image standards

Ecommerce marketplaces publish maximum dimensions and file size per category. Compress and resize to spec before upload to avoid automatic downscaling that looks worse than your tuned export. Amazon, Etsy, and Shopify each differ — maintain a spreadsheet mapping category to max pixels, max kilobytes, and preferred format. Batch scripts handle thousands of SKUs; ConvertFlow handles exceptions when a supplier sends one oversized PNG minutes before a campaign.

Hardware and browser variance

High-DPI mobile screens reveal banding that office monitors hide. Test compressed heroes on at least one iPhone and one mid-range Android device before launch. Browser decoders differ slightly — Safari and Chrome may render the same JPEG with subtly different sharpening. Standardize on sRGB exports to minimize cross-browser color shifts that editors misread as compression damage.

Conclusion

Compressing without visible loss is a discipline: resize first, pick the right format, tune quality with preview, and measure on real devices. Combine pipeline automation with private browser tools for edge cases. ConvertFlow's compressor and format converters give you a safe, upload-free path when deadlines are tight and quality still matters.

← Back to Blog